Wireless communication apparatus
Abstract
A wireless communication apparatus comprises a selection module to select an application from applications to be run on the apparatus, a movement information generation module to generate movement information indicating positional change of the apparatus by detecting a position of the apparatus, a target selection module to select a counterpart wireless communication apparatus as a connection target from other apparatuses which are wirelessly connectable with the apparatus by referring to a type of the application selected by the selection module and the movement information generated by the movement information generation module, and a wireless communication module wirelessly transmits data handled by the application to the counterpart wireless communication apparatus selected by the target selection module.
